What do the specs say about the scope of a non-permalink guid?
I recently struck these two feeds
http://rss.weather.com.au/sa/adelaide
http://rss.weather.com.au/nt/darwin
which have the same guid (non-permalink), but different content. (They
update every 15 minutes or something, the guid changes with such
updates, but to the same new value for the two locations.)
It made me suspect non-permalink guid is only for the given feed url,
apparently not univeral nor even throughout the given server. (I jigged
up Message-ID from my rss2leafnode program accordingly, but couldn't
find the right bit of the specs to confirm or deny.)
